Overview:

The Bachelor of Cultural Studies and Artistic Practice program offers students a comprehensive understanding of cultural studies and artistic practices. It combines theoretical knowledge with practical skills to prepare graduates for various careers in the arts and cultural sectors.

Curriculum Overview by year:

The curriculum is designed to provide a well-rounded education in cultural studies and artistic practice. The specific courses may vary depending on the university, but typically include: Year 1: Introduction to Cultural Studies, Art History, Foundations of Artistic Practice, Critical Thinking, Introduction to Research Methods. Year 2: Cultural Theory, Contemporary Art Movements, Visual Culture, Performance Studies, Digital Media in the Arts. Year 3: Cultural Policy and Management, Global Perspectives in Art, Advanced Artistic Practice, Cultural Analysis, Internship. Year 4: Specialization Electives (e.g., Film Studies, Museum Studies, Theatre Production), Capstone Project, Professional Development.

Key Components:

The key components of the program include a strong foundation in cultural studies, exposure to various artistic practices, critical thinking skills, research methods and practical experience through internships or specialized electives.

Career Prospects:

Graduates of the Bachelor of Cultural Studies and Artistic Practice program can pursue diverse career paths. Some potential career prospects include: - Arts Administration - Cultural Event Management - Curatorial Work - Arts Education - Community Outreach - Media and Communications - Research and Analysis
